Hi team,

Before I hand off the 3.2 release, please note the humidity sensor drift reported on Verdana controllers in the Elmbrook trial site. Drift exceeds 4% after roughly ten days of continuous operation; firmware 3.2.1 adds an automatic recalibration cycle every 72 hours. Support should advise growers to install 3.2.1 and trigger a manual recalibration once. The hotfix bundle must be verified before distribution, so I'm including the signing key used for the 3.2.1 packages below.

release key, fahof-yagap: bky3_m5d

# Flaky DNS in Pipeline Runners

The Quillbrook CI fleet intermittently fails to resolve the internal artifact host during the fetch stage, typically within the first ninety seconds of a cold runner boot. This correlates with the resolver cache not yet being primed on freshly provisioned Ostermead nodes. As a mitigation, the fetch step now retries three times with backoff; do not disable this. If failures recur on a warm runner, capture the run's trace token, reproduced below for reference.

session token of yageg-kagap = htk9_89026285c

**Alert: FormulaSandboxBreach (Quillgrid)**

Fires when a user-supplied formula escapes its evaluation sandbox or exceeds the 2-second CPU budget. Usually it's someone abusing recursive cell references, but treat every trigger as potential code execution until proven otherwise. Kill the worker, snapshot the payload, then loop in the sandbox crew.

alerts address for kafof-bagag: kasael@olvarqdyn.corp